Transaction 6f61da96ac3ee672cc4521ceceaddd5dcc0e11bc931299f9a524be8ad04fe162
1 Input
1 Output
-
6f61da96ac3ee672cc4521ceceaddd5dcc0e11bc931299f9a524be8ad04fe162:0
- value
- 659882
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ebb494126f4190a5f15523b3606e6d762fa6811 OP_EQUAL
- address
- 3DF7RaqfF8VV2XXQr8Nk6rVpTn7ToofKcB